Q: Is 121,022,368 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 121,022,368 is not a prime number.

Why is 121,022,368 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 121022368 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 47 67 94 134 188 268 376 536 752 1,072 1,201 1,504 2,144 2,402 3,149 4,804 6,298 9,608 12,596 19,216 25,192 38,432 50,384 56,447 80,467 100,768 112,894 160,934 225,788 321,868 451,576 643,736 903,152 1,287,472 1,806,304 2,574,944 3,781,949 7,563,898 15,127,796 30,255,592 60,511,184 and 121,022,368, with no remainder.

Since 121,022,368 cannot be divided by just 1 and 121,022,368, it is not a prime number.
